“Karmen.TV” offers a modernized version of Bizet’s classical ballet
“Karmen.TV” ballet is the first staging by the “Kyiv Modern Ballet” theater. Ukrainian philanthropist and president of Inteko company, Volodymyr Filipov, spent $500,000 to create “Karmen.TV.” The ballet was directed by Radu Poliktaru, who is considered to be a fashionable, well-known ballet director in Europe. He is best known for his opera-ballet “Le Forze del Destino”(Forces of Destiny), featuring young opera singer Olena Hrebenyuk as a soloist. A video clip based on this play won the Euro Video Contest. Music from “Le Forze del Destino” was also used in “Karmen.TV.”
With beautiful, dynamic action, “Karmen.TV” is a great example of a modern ballet performance. Thanks to Radu Poliktaru’s innovative choreography, and Andriy Zlobin’s and Anna Ipatyeva’s costumes and decorations, the characters of Prosper Merimee’s story are successfully carried into the 21st century, while keeping the charm of 19th century Spain and George Bizet’s legendary music intact. The troupe performing “Karmen. TV” consists of 16 professional dancers.
